State Specific Lease Clauses
Each state has rental agreements containing state specific clauses that landlords, rental property owners and property managers must follow. The information below will help you prepare an accurate state specific lease. The information listed is intended to help you meet the minimum requirements.
NOTICE PERIOD TO TERMINATE TENANCY:
30 days
RENT INCREASE NOTICE:
No statutory limit
SECURITY DEPOSIT LIMITS:
No statutory limit
NOTICE PERIOD FOR TERMINATION FOR NONPAYMENT:
5 days
NOTICE PERIOD FOR TERMINATION FOR LEASE VIOLATION:
10 days to cure; additional 5 days to vacate
NOTICE FOR UNCONDITIONAL QUIT:
Immediately
LATE CHARGES:
Preset late fees are invalid
Information Current as of 07/2011
